首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用SSIS遍历不同的行

SSIS(SQL Server Integration Services)是微软提供的一种数据集成和工作流解决方案,用于在SQL Server数据库中进行数据提取、转换和加载(ETL)操作。它是SQL Server的一部分,可以通过SQL Server Management Studio进行配置和管理。

使用SSIS遍历不同的行是指在数据流任务中对数据源中的每一行进行逐行处理。下面是一个完善且全面的答案:

概念: 在SSIS中,遍历不同的行是通过数据流任务中的ForEach循环容器实现的。ForEach循环容器可以迭代遍历数据源中的每一行,并将每一行的数据传递给后续的任务进行处理。

分类: 遍历不同的行是SSIS中的一种控制流任务,属于循环任务的一种。

优势: 使用SSIS遍历不同的行可以实现对数据源中的每一行进行逐行处理,方便进行数据转换、数据清洗、数据加载等操作。同时,SSIS提供了丰富的数据处理和转换功能,可以灵活地处理各种数据类型和数据格式。

应用场景: 遍历不同的行在数据集成和数据处理中非常常见,适用于以下场景:

  1. 数据清洗:对数据源中的每一行进行清洗和转换,例如去除重复数据、格式化日期等。
  2. 数据转换:将数据源中的每一行转换为目标数据格式,例如将文本数据转换为日期格式、将字符串转换为数字等。
  3. 数据加载:将数据源中的每一行加载到目标数据库或文件中,例如将Excel表格中的每一行数据加载到SQL Server数据库中。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列的云计算产品和解决方案,其中包括数据集成和数据处理相关的产品。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 云数据集成(Data Integration):提供了数据集成和数据迁移的解决方案,支持多种数据源和目标数据库,具有高效、稳定和安全的特点。详细介绍请参考:https://cloud.tencent.com/product/di
  2. 云数据库(Cloud Database):提供了多种数据库产品,包括关系型数据库(如MySQL、SQL Server等)和非关系型数据库(如MongoDB、Redis等),可以满足不同的数据存储需求。详细介绍请参考:https://cloud.tencent.com/product/cdb
  3. 云服务器(Cloud Server):提供了弹性计算资源,可以用于部署和运行SSIS等数据处理任务。详细介绍请参考:https://cloud.tencent.com/product/cvm

总结: 使用SSIS遍历不同的行可以实现对数据源中的每一行进行逐行处理,适用于数据清洗、数据转换和数据加载等场景。腾讯云提供了一系列的云计算产品和解决方案,包括云数据集成、云数据库和云服务器等,可以满足数据集成和数据处理的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券